Abstract
The utility model discloses a fixed wire clamp for electric power, which comprises a mounting plate, a left-right adjusting mechanism and a clamping mechanism; and (2) mounting plate: mounting holes which are uniformly distributed are formed in the front side and the rear side of the upper surface of the mounting plate; left and right adjusting mechanism: the left and right sides of the middle part of the upper surface of the mounting plate are symmetrically arranged, the upper surfaces of the left and right adjusting mechanisms are fixedly connected with sleeves, and the insides of the sleeves are slidably connected with sliding columns; and (3) a clamping mechanism: the upper surface fixed connection of its and traveller, control adjustment mechanism includes forked tail spout, slider and support, the forked tail spout is seted up in the upper surface middle part of mounting panel, and the equal sliding connection of the left and right sides of forked tail spout inside has the slider, and the equal fixedly connected with support of upper surface of slider, this a fixed fastener for electric power can adjust the distance and the height of installing between the fixed fastener according to the demand, the electric wire of fixed different diameters that can be quick stable.

Technical Field
The utility model relates to the technical field of electric appliances, in particular to a fixed wire clamp for electric power.
Background
The wire clamp is an iron or aluminum metal accessory which can be fixed on a wire, most of the wire clamp needs to bear larger tension in operation, the wire clamp is required to clamp and fix in the process of erection, the existing electric fixed wire clamp is fixed at the bottom of the wire clamp through a bolt, then the wire clamp is clamped and fixed by a clamping mechanism, however, the existing part of the electric fixed wire clamp cannot well control the distance between the fixed wire clamp and the height of the wire clamp, most of the clamping mechanisms can only fix wires with certain diameters and cannot quickly fix wires with different diameters, and therefore, the electric fixed wire clamp is provided.
Disclosure of Invention
The utility model aims to overcome the existing defects, provides the fixed wire clamp for electric power, can adjust the installation distance and the installation height between the fixed wire clamps according to requirements, can rapidly and stably fix wires with different diameters, and can effectively solve the problems in the background art.
In order to achieve the above purpose, the present utility model provides the following technical solutions: a fixed wire clamp for electric power comprises a mounting plate, a left-right adjusting mechanism and a clamping mechanism;
and (2) mounting plate: mounting holes which are uniformly distributed are formed in the front side and the rear side of the upper surface of the mounting plate;
left and right adjusting mechanism: the left and right sides of the middle part of the upper surface of the mounting plate are symmetrically arranged, the upper surfaces of the left and right adjusting mechanisms are fixedly connected with sleeves, and the insides of the sleeves are slidably connected with sliding columns;
and (3) a clamping mechanism: the fixed wire clamp is fixedly connected with the upper surface of the sliding column, the installation distance and the installation height between the fixed wire clamps can be adjusted according to requirements, and wires with different diameters can be fixed rapidly and stably.
Further, control adjustment mechanism includes forked tail spout, slider and support, the upper surface middle part in the mounting panel is seted up to the forked tail spout, and the equal sliding connection in the inside left and right sides of forked tail spout has the slider, and the equal fixedly connected with support of upper surface of slider, the equal fixedly connected with sleeve of upper surface of support can adjust the distance between the fixed fastener.
Further, control adjustment mechanism still includes inserted post and spring, evenly distributed's slot has been seted up to the inside bottom surface of forked tail spout, equal sliding connection has inserted post in the through-hole at the upper surface middle part of slider, and inserted post all pegging graft with one of them slot, and the equal fixedly connected with separation blade of upper surface of inserted post, spring all set up between separation blade and support, can be fixed fast after adjusting the distance.
Further, fixture includes base, lower plate and punch holder, the base respectively with the last fixed surface of traveller is connected, the equal fixedly connected with lower plate of upper surface of base, peg graft in the jack of the upper surface of lower plate has the punch holder, can carry out quick centre gripping to the electric wire.
Further, fixture still includes connecting seat, double-screw bolt and nut, the connecting seat is all rotated through the left and right sides of round pin axle with the base and is connected, and the equal fixedly connected with double-screw bolt of upper surface of connecting seat, the double-screw bolt all passes the U type groove of punch holder left and right sides, and the equal threaded connection of upper end of double-screw bolt has the nut, can fix fast after the centre gripping.
Further, a first elastic rubber pad is arranged in the arc-shaped opening on the upper surface of the lower clamping plate, a second elastic rubber pad is arranged in the arc-shaped opening on the lower surface of the upper clamping plate, and the electric wire is protected by flexible contact.
Further, evenly distributed screw holes are formed in the front side face of the sliding column, positioning bolts are arranged on the outer side face of the sleeve, and are in threaded connection with one of the screw holes, so that the sliding column is firmly fixed after the height is adjusted.

Drawings
FIG. 1 is a schematic diagram of the structure of the present utility model;
FIG. 2 is a schematic view of the internal cross-sectional structure of the left and right adjustment mechanism of the present utility model;
fig. 3 is a schematic view of the internal cross-sectional structure of the clamping mechanism of the present utility model.
In the figure: the device comprises a mounting plate 1, a mounting hole 2, a left-right adjusting mechanism 3, a dovetail chute 31, a sliding block 32, a supporting seat 33, a plug-in column 34, a spring 35, a sleeve 4, a positioning bolt 5, a screw hole 6, a sliding column 7, a clamping mechanism 8, a base 81, a connecting seat 82, a lower clamping plate 83, a stud 84, a nut 85, an upper clamping plate 86, a first elastic rubber cushion 9 and a second elastic rubber cushion 10.
